How SCOTUS’ Ruling on IEEPA Created Both Uncertainty and Predictability

In this episode, Host and TAG Senior Advisor Mira Rapp-Hooper is joined by Inu Manak, Senior Fellow for International Trade at Council on Foreign Relations, to unpack the Supreme Court decision to overturn the president’s use of emergency tariff authority. They explore what the end of “Liberation Day” tariffs means in practice, why a new 10% global tariff under Section 122 is time-limited, and how likely future Section 301 investigations are to reshape U.S. trade policy. The conversation covers geopolitical reactions from Europe and Asia, unresolved questions around tariff refunds, and concrete guidance for businesses managing supply chains amid ongoing uncertainty.
